Short term rentals(nights, weeks, months less than 6 )aren't allowed in a lot of areas. Might want to check Airbnbs and VrBO because you won't be renting for 6 months unless you stay till January. . During the summer they might give you deals by the month and not the night. Oct- November may already be rented to snowbirds this far out, though. Many just rerent the same house etc. every year.
